Regine Velasquez Speaks About Retiring

Regine Velasquez announces retirement after one last big concert.

Asia’s Songbird, Regine Velasquez, is preparing to take a step back from the spotlight and talked about retiring.

Dadalhin, Narito Ako, On the Wings of Love, You Are My Song, Pangarap Ko Ang Ibigin Ka, Tuwing Umuulan At Kapiling Ka, Ikaw, and Sa Aking Pag-iisa are just some of the songs popularized by Asia’s Songbird, Regine Velasquez. However, in a recent interview, she hinted at taking a step back from the spotlight.

According to her, she will be having a final major concert this October before easing into retirement. She still has projects lined up for next year, but eventually, she’ll be retiring, and it’s a part of her plans.

However, she clarified that retiring doesn’t mean she will be putting a full stop. She will just shift away from pressure, which is more appealing to her.

“Sabi ng asawa ko [Ogie Alcasid], retirement means naman not really stopping altogether. It means doing whatever it is that you wanna do. But it frees me from yung pressure of trying to please everyone, which I like,” she shared.

She admitted that she was once worried about what would come next after she retires, but right now, a new perspective on this matter has allowed her to see things differently. She expressed that she has to set herself free from the pressure.

After her retirement, she plans to travel with her husband, Ogie Alcasid. While she continues to prepare for this new chapter in her life, she is taking things one step at a time until she feels fully ready. One thing is certain, though—she will definitely miss what she does.

Meanwhile, what she is preparing for right now is her major concert, marking her 40th anniversary in the industry.
